We went over to Space Center Houston today with Ginny's sister and family. I am always impressed by this comparison. On the right is the Mercury Redstone rocket that sent Alan Shepard into space for the first American sub-orbital flight. The silver engine on the left is the F1. Five of these monsters (1.5 million pounds of thrust each) powered the Saturn V, used for the Apollo trips to the moon. Amazing.
